On the surface of recent polls, Christianity may seem alive and well in the United States. They say around 65% of Americans identify as Christians. But digging a little deeper reveals that not all is as it seems. According to podcaster and author Natasha Crain, a mere 10% of the population actually understand or engages in a Biblical worldview.

The problem is understandable when we realize many who claim to be Christians do not believe in a Biblical worldview.
Crain spelled this out with statistics. “About 65% of Americans will say that they are Christian, but if you actually do the research around what they believe, just asking them ‘do you believe in one sovereign God and do you believe that Jesus is God,’—basic truths that are taught in the Bible—researchers have found that only about 10% of Americans have a Biblical worldview.”
